timf2001 Posted October 31, 2018 #4 Share Posted October 31, 2018 Cruise Planner sales happen twice a month starting about 6 months before your sail date. They are a little different each time so check frequently and buy when you see a price you are happy with. You can always cancel and rebook if the price drops later.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

EeyoreRN Posted October 31, 2018 #7 Share Posted October 31, 2018 (edited) WOOHOO! So excited for you and Leah! Yes, keep checking the cruise planner. I have already booked and changed 3 different things. Booked one-device internet for $14.99 cancelled for $11.99, booked lunch at Chops at $22 and cancelled for $17.50, then had BOGO for $40, switched to 3-night dining package at $60. I'm glad I booked the Deluxe Beverage Package for $48, as it's now $50. But I'm hoping it goes down to $42 on Black Friday. Also, it's worth noting, sales seem to happen Friday through Sunday, and every week it seems like a different thing on sale. I have not seen the beverage package below $48 since I booked mid-July.
